You don't have to be 18 to purchase things in cash, but you do have to be 18 (or have a co-signer) to purchase things on credit. Since Zales is a jewelry store and much of what they sell is fairly expensive, a lot of their sales are on credit.
But if you have the cash, they'll sell to you if you're old enough to reach over the counter.
